[No book] [1]For the Leader. A Psalm of David.
[No book] [2]In thee, O ‏𐤉𐤇𐤅𐤇‎, have I taken refuge; let me never be ashamed; deliver me in Thy righteousness.
[No book] [3]Incline Thine ear unto me, deliver me speedily; be Thou to me a rock of refuge, even a fortress of defence, to save me.
[No book] [4]For Thou art my rock and my fortress; therefore for Thy name's sake lead me and guide me.
[No book] [5]Bring me forth out of the net that they have hidden for me; for Thou art my stronghold.
[No book] [6]Into Thy hand I commit my spirit; Thou h redeemed me, O ‏𐤉𐤇𐤅𐤇‎, Thou God of truth.
[No book] [7]I hate them that regard lying vanities; but I trust in ‏𐤉𐤇𐤅𐤇‎.
[No book] [8]I will be glad and rejoice in Thy lovingkindness; for Thou hast seen mine affliction, Thou hast taken cognizance of the troubles of my soul,
[No book] [9]And Thou hast not given me over into the hand of the enemy; Thou hast set my feet in a broad place.
[No book] [10]Be gracious unto me, O ‏𐤉𐤇𐤅𐤇‎, for I am in distress; mine eye wasteth away with vexation, yea, my soul and my body.
[No book] [11]For my life is spent i sorrow, and my years in sighing; my strength faileth because of mine iniquity, and my bones are wasted away.
[No book] [12]Because of all mine adversaries I am become a reproach, yea, unto my neighb exceedingly, and a dread to mine acquaintance; they that see me without flee from me.
[No book] [13]I am forgotten as a dead man out of mind; I am like a useless vessel.
[No book] [14]For I have heard the whispering of many, terror on every side; while they took counsel together against me, they devised to take away my life.
[No book] [15]But as for me, I have trusted in Thee, O ‏𐤉𐤇𐤅𐤇‎; I have said: 'Thou art my God.'
[No book] [16]My times are in Thy hand; deliver me from the hand of mine enemies, and from them that persecute me.
[No book] [17]Make Thy face to shine upon Thy servant; save me in Thy lovingkindness.
[No book] [18]O ‏𐤉𐤇𐤅𐤇‎, let me not be ashamed, for I have called upon Thee; let the wicked be ashamed, let them be put to silence in the nether-world.
[No book] [19]Let the lying lips be dumb, which speak arrogantly against the righteous, with pride and contempt.
[No book] [20]Oh how abundant is Thy goodness, which Thou hast laid up for them that fear Thee; which Thou hast wrought for them that take their refuge in Thee, in the sight of the sons of men!
[No book] [21]Thou hidest them in the covert of Thy presence from the plottings of man; Thou concealest them in a pavilion from the strife of tongues.
[No book] [22]Blessed be ‏𐤉𐤇𐤅𐤇‎; for He hath shown me His wondrous lovingkindness in an entrenched city.
[No book] [23]As for me, I said in my haste: 'I am cut off from before Thine eyes'; nevertheless Thou heardest the voice of my supplications when I cried unto Thee.
[No book] [24]O love ‏𐤉𐤇𐤅𐤇‎, all ye His godly ones; ‏𐤉𐤇𐤅𐤇‎ preserveth the faithful, and plentifully repayeth him that acteth haughtily.
[No book] [25]Be strong, and let your heart take courage, all ye that wait for ‏𐤉𐤇𐤅𐤇‎.
